 <title>Gold Coast gig</title>
 <link>http://www.ethercity.co.uk/node/488</link>
 <description>&lt;p&gt;A fast-paced and commanding performance from Ether City last night at the Gold Coast pub. The band headlined an event in support of the venue and its owners, playing an hour&#039;s set in the early evening. Sandwiching the set with two Bean numbers, they played: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;PUNCH ABOVE MY WEIGHT&lt;br /&gt;
MY SWEETNESS&lt;br /&gt;
KENSINGTON HIGH STREET&lt;br /&gt;
RIGHT NOW&lt;br /&gt;
JUST A BUD&lt;br /&gt;
ABIGAIL&lt;br /&gt;
WHY WE WERE MEN&lt;br /&gt;
DON&#039;T LOOK BACK IN ANGER&lt;br /&gt;
LOLITA&lt;br /&gt;
NIGHTMARE OF MY OWN MAKING&lt;br /&gt;
LENNON AND McCARTNEY&lt;br /&gt;
BAD STREETS&lt;br /&gt;
HOUSE ON SAND&lt;br /&gt;
JUMPING JACK FLASH&lt;br /&gt;
ALL WASHED UP&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The first few songs were disrupted by sound cut-off problems that had plagued a few earlier acts; these turned out to be due to a volume limiter that no one had mentioned! Nobody&#039;s sure precisely who was setting it off, but the money&#039;s on either Mayes or Captain.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Once resolved, the majority of the set continued without any interruptions and to an enthusiastic and much appreciated audience response, with newcomers and long-standing fans of the band full of praise for the performance.&lt;/p&gt;
